Egg Harbor Township 2, Holy Spirit 0 From Press staff reports In his first varsity start, junior pitcher Misael Castillo pitched a no-hitter and lifted the Egg Harbor Township High School baseball team to a 2-0 victory over Holy Spirit on Wednesday in a Cape-Atlantic League matchup. "We knew he had potential." Eagles head coach Bryan Carmichael said about his opening day pitcher. "He bought in and believed in what we were teaching him. He was dominant." Castillo went the distance striking out 14 in seven innings. Andrew Holmes went 1-for-3 with a double that brought in EHT's two runs in the first inning. Holy Spirit 000 000 0-0 0 0 EHT 200 000 0-2 4 0 2B-Holmes E. WP- Castillo (1-0) 14k. LP- DiIanni (0-1) 5k. Records-EHT 1-0; Holy Spirit 0-1.
